Pillar 1: Nutrient-Rich Diet as a Natural Immune Foundation.
The food we eat provides the essential building blocks and fuel that our immune system needs to function optimally. A nutrient-rich diet is paramount for natural immune support.
Embrace a Diverse and Whole-Foods Diet
Prioritize a wide array of unprocessed, whole foods. The synergy of various vitamins, minerals, antioxidants, and phytochemicals found in diverse foods offers comprehensive immune support. This variety ensures your immune system receives all the necessary components for optimal function.
- Source: Maggini, S., et al. (2018). Immune System and Nutrition. *Nutrients*, 10(12), 1735. [Accessed May 31, 2025] (This review underscores the integral role of nutrition in immune function).
Maximize Key Immune-Modulating Vitamins
- Vitamin D: A potent immunomodulator crucial for regulating immune cell function, reducing inflammation, and activating antimicrobial peptides. Many individuals are deficient, making supplementation often necessary for optimal levels.
- Source: Holick, M. F. (2007). Vitamin D deficiency. *New England Journal of Medicine*, 357(3), 266-281. [Accessed May 31, 2025] (Highlights the pervasive nature of Vitamin D deficiency and its broad implications, including immune function).
- Vitamin C: A powerful antioxidant that supports the production and function of various white blood cells (e.g., lymphocytes, phagocytes) and protects them from oxidative damage during immune responses.
- Source: Hemilä, H., & Chalker, E. (2013). Vitamin C for preventing and treating the common cold. *Cochrane Database of Systematic Reviews*, (1). [Accessed May 31, 2025] (A well-known meta-analysis on Vitamin C's role in common colds, linking to immune support).
- Vitamin A: Critical for maintaining the integrity of mucosal barriers (skin, respiratory, and digestive tracts), which are the body's first line of defense. It also supports immune cell development and differentiation.
- Source: Semba, R. D. (1999). Vitamin A and Immune Function. *Nutrition Reviews*, 57(2), 38-42. [Accessed May 31, 2025]
- Vitamin E: A fat-soluble antioxidant that protects immune cell membranes from damage.
- Source: Meydani, S. N., et al. (2005). Vitamin E and immune response. *Vitamins and Hormones*, 71, 303-317. [Accessed May 31, 2025]
Ensure Adequate Immune-Critical Minerals
- Zinc: Absolutely vital for the development, proliferation, and function of numerous immune cells (e.g., T-cells, B-cells, natural killer cells). Deficiency severely impairs immunity.
- Source: Wessels, I., et al. (2017). Zinc as a Gatekeeper of Immune Function. *Nutrients*, 9(12), 1277. [Accessed May 31, 2025]
- Selenium: A trace mineral with potent antioxidant properties that plays a crucial role in regulating various immune responses and protecting against viral infections.
- Source: Rayman, M. P. (2012). Selenium and human health. *The Lancet*, 379(9822), 1256-1268. [Accessed May 31, 2025]
Pillar 2: Harnessing the Gut-Immune Axis for Superior Defense.
The gut microbiome is not just about digestion; it's a central hub of immune activity, playing a profound role in educating, regulating, and strengthening your immune system. Approximately 70-80% of your immune cells reside in the gut-associated lymphoid tissue (GALT).
Cultivate a Diverse Gut Microbiome with Fiber and Prebiotics.
A diverse array of dietary fibers, acting as prebiotics, feeds beneficial gut bacteria. These microbes produce short-chain fatty acids (SCFAs), which have powerful anti-inflammatory effects and directly support immune function.
- Source: Makki, K., et al. (2018). The Impact of Dietary Fiber on the Gut Microbiota and Health. *Cell Host & Microbe*, 23(6), 705-715. [Accessed May 31, 2025] (Highlights fiber's essential role in gut health and immunity).
Include: onions, garlic, leeks, asparagus, oats, and a wide variety of colorful fruits and vegetables (aim for 30+ different plant foods per week).
Integrate Probiotic-Rich Fermented Foods
Regular consumption of fermented foods introduces live beneficial bacteria directly to your gut, enhancing microbial diversity and supporting immune balance.
- Source: Marco, M. L., et al. (2021). The International Scientific Association for Probiotics and Prebiotics (ISAPP) consensus statement on fermented foods. *Nature Reviews Gastroenterology & Hepatology*, 18(3), 196-208. [Accessed May 31, 2025]
Include: plain yogurt (with live active cultures), kefir, unpasteurized sauerkraut, kimchi, and kombucha.
Pillar 3: Natural Lifestyle Strategies for Optimal Immune Fortification.
Beyond diet, daily habits profoundly impact your immune system's resilience and capacity to defend.
Prioritize Deep and Restorative Sleep
Adequate and quality sleep (7-9 hours for most adults) is non-negotiable for immune function. During sleep, your body produces and releases cytokines, proteins that target infection and inflammation. Sleep deprivation severely impairs immune responses and vaccine efficacy.
- Source: Besedovsky, L., et al. (2012). Sleep and immune function. *Pflügers Archiv - European Journal of Physiology*, 463(1), 121-137. [Accessed May 31, 2025] (A foundational review on sleep and immunity).
Master Stress Management
Chronic psychological stress significantly suppresses immune function by increasing the release of stress hormones like cortisol. Implementing effective stress-reducing practices is powerful.
- Source: Dhabhar, F. S. (2014). Effects of stress on immune function: implications for immunoprotection and immunopathology. *Immunological Reviews*, 263(1), 94-111. [Accessed May 31, 2025] (Detailed review of stress-immune interactions).
Practices: mindfulness meditation, deep breathing exercises, yoga, spending time in nature, engaging in fulfilling hobbies, adequate breaks, and social connection.
Engage in Regular, Moderate Physical Activity
Consistent exercise promotes healthy circulation, allowing immune cells to move efficiently throughout the body to detect and combat pathogens. Moderate activity can also enhance immune cell function and reduce inflammation.
- Source: Nieman, D. C., & Wentz, L. M. (2019). The Journal of Sport and Health Science reviews the health effects of exercise: The immune system. *Journal of Sport and Health Science*, 8(6), 570-580. [Accessed May 31, 2025]
Ensure Optimal Hydration
Water is essential for nearly all bodily functions, including the transport of immune cells and the efficient removal of waste and toxins.
- Source: Popkin, B. M., et al. (2010). Water, hydration, and health. *Nutrition Reviews*, 68(8), 439-458. [Accessed May 31, 2025]
Consider Strategic Supplementation and Herbal Allies.
While diet is primary, targeted supplementation can help ensure adequate levels of key immune-supporting nutrients. Certain herbs also offer powerful immune-modulating properties:
- Elderberry: Known for antiviral effects against cold and flu viruses.
- Source: Zakay-Rones, Z., et al. (2004). Randomized study of the efficacy and safety of oral elderberry extract in the treatment of influenza A and B virus infections. *Journal of International Medical Research*, 32(2), 132-140. [Accessed May 31, 2025]
- Echinacea: May stimulate immune cell activity.
- Source: S. R. R. L. (2007). Efficacy and safety of Echinacea in treating upper respiratory tract infections in children: a randomized controlled trial. *Journal of the American Medical Association*, 298(20), 2399-2406. [Accessed May 31, 2025]
- Astragalus: An adaptogen for long-term immune resilience.
- Ginger & Turmeric: Potent anti-inflammatory and antioxidant properties supporting overall immune health.
